The production of semiconductor devices involves specialized equipment and these are categorized within industrial machinery. These equipment are crucial for making integrated circuits and memory chips essential for various modern technologies we rely upon today. These equipment are known for its functioning and strict cleanliness requirements in controlled environments called cleanrooms. Key components of these equipment include lithography tools that transfer patterns onto silicon wafers, deposition tools, for adding layers of materials and etching tools used to carve intricate circuit designs into the semiconductor materials.

Applications of Semiconductor Manufacturing Equipment in Consumer Electronics, Automotive Sector & Telecommunications
Semiconductor manufacturing tools are crucial in creating microchips for consumer gadgets, like smartphones and gaming consoles. These chips enhance processing speed and power efficiency while adding features. ASML is known for its cutting edge ultraviolet (EUV) lithography technology that has transformed the consumer electronics industry by enabling the production of advanced chips.
In the world of automotive, technology advancements like electric vehicles and self driving systems (ADAS), making semiconductor manufacturing equipment more crucial, for producing the necessary chips that power these innovations to their run-life full potential.
The growing need for 5G networks and cloud technology is leading to substantial funding in semiconductor machinery. Applied Materials's chemical vapor deposition (CVD) tools, which play a vital role, in creating semiconductors that improve data processing and signal transmission in these areas.
Veeco Instruments plays a role in supplying cutting edge dicing tools for precise wafer cutting in IoT applications, within smart factories—a key aspect of industrial automation growth relying on semiconductors and robotics technology.
